The Pirates finally made a splash.  Actually, it might be better characterized as a small swell.  A splash was last year when we acquired Derrek Lee and Ryan Ludwick.  The Pirates haven't yet created a tropical storm, but the times they are a-changin'.  No longer is Pittsburgh just a triple-A club for other baseball teams around the league.  This time, the Pirates gave up the prospects and took on money in order to help facilitate a salary dump for another team.  This time, in a very strange turn of events, that team was the New York Yankees.

From the Yankees, the Pirates received talented but oft-maligned starting pitcher A.J. Burnett.  In exchange, the Pirates sent prospects Diego Moreno and Exicardo Cayones to the Yankees. In addition, the Yankees will provide the Pirates 20 million dollars to cover over half of the 33 million Burnett is owed over the next two years (some sources indicate that it's 18.1 million instead of 20 - stay tuned).
